Factor VIIIR: Ag plasma levels in patients with cervical and ovarian carcinoma
1988
: The Authors measured Factor VIII Related Antigen (FVIIIR:Ag), Factor VIII Coagulant Activity (FVIII:C) and fibrinogen plasma levels in 21 patients with cervical carcinoma and in 14 ones with ovarian carcinoma. In the women with cervical cancer, FVIIIR:Ag was significantly higher than controls only in advanced stages. No significant variation of fibrinogen according to stage and no correlation between FVIIIR:Ag and fibrinogen plasma levels were observed. In the patients with ovarian cancer FVIIIR:Ag was significantly increased in stage III-IV and not significantly in stage I. In these subjects too there was a lack of correlation between FVIIIR:Ag and fibrinogen plasma levels. These results seem to indicate that FVIIIR:Ag increase in advanced stages is due to its major release in circulation resulting from invasion of vascular endothelium and not to an aspecific reactivity. These data could suggest a role of FVIIIR:Ag as an aspecific marker of vascular involvement by cervical and ovarian neoplasms.
